This Master’s degree is aimed at Local Authorities Professionals, Mayors, Bachelor’s in Municipal Management and other areas of local intervention, and all those who need to deepen their knowledge in management and administration or service quality management.

SKILLS TO BE DEVELOPED

The Master's Degree in Municipal Management course intends to provide its students with the skills to: analyze and interpret the organization of the municipality in light of the theoretical contributions of the various sciences, namely in the fields of law, urban planning, information systems, finances, quality assurance, human resources, marketing, etc; base the decision-making process on research and management innovation procedures; manage, coordinate and streamline action programs within the scope of the municipality's competences; establish interaction programs with agents in the territory and with the central administration; advise the members of the executive and decision-making bodies of the municipality.

SPECIFIC OBJECTIVES

This course seeks to achieve the following objectives: to qualify and specialize Higher Technicians in the exercise of management and/or administrative functions in municipalities. The training provided is advanced and cuts across the fields related to management in local governments, and aims to provide complementary and comprehensive management knowledge and skills.

MAIN EMPLOYMENT OPPORTUNITIES

The course offers a solid and diversified multidisciplinary training. In particular, it prepares employees for an activity of increasing technical and social importance, given the growing number of powers and duties of municipalities. Thus, this course’s graduates may work in: municipalities and municipal companies; central administration entities pertaining to municipalities; consulting firms; local associations (IPSS, NGOs) close to municipalities.

ACCESS REQUIREMENTS

The Access Regime for International Students is aimed at all applicants who do not have Portuguese nationality. This regime does not apply to the students who: are a European Union Member state national or, despite not being a Member state national, have continuously been living in Portugal for more than two years.

Admission through this regime is subject to:

  • Verification of academic qualifications through: Document proof and a written exam on the subjects of the access exams required for the study cycle – in accordance with the application guide of the general regime.
  • Verification of language knowledge through document proof.
  • The written exam consists of a written test of knowledge on the language in which the study cycle is taught. For both types of verification, an interview will always be conducted.

Application - Documents to be submitted:

  • Curriculum Vitae;
  • Passport;
  • Transcript of Records from the country of origin or a diploma that attests the successful completion of an educational program and entitles the student to apply for higher education in the country where those certificates were issued;
  • Portuguese secondary education diploma or legally equivalent qualification;
  • Documentary proof for the verification of the academic qualifications (when applicable)
  • Documentary proof for the verification of language knowledge (when applicable)
